Providing a Structured Settlement after Car Accidents

Determining liability in car accidents is important because it will help in compensating the victims for their injuries. People who have done a negligent action, which resulted in an accident, will have to pay for damages that are suffered by others due to the incident.

In some instances, victims are compensated in installments, not in a single payment. This set-up is known as a structured settlement.

Overview of Structured Settlements

Structured settlement is a type of arrangement that enables the victim to receive regular payments for years or his entire lifetime. It is helpful in car accident cases wherein the victim sustained serious or severe injuries. Through it, he will receive continuous financial support, which can be helpful if he is required to undergo a lifelong treatment.

People who are offering a structured settlement should first purchase an annuity for the victim. It is known as a contract bought from insurance companies, which is designed and made to provide regular payments within certain intervals.

The victim, who will be considered as the holder, will be taxed when he starts to take distributions or when he withdraws funds from his account.

Here are some of the advantages of a structured settlement:

  • It provides significant tax benefits to the victim. The funds that he is receiving from his annuity are generally tax free, as long as he does not take control of the money that is released by it.
  • It can cover the victim's present needs and future demands.
  • It makes sure that the victim will receive continuous payments, meaning money will always be there when he needs it. Being compensated in one big payment may create the danger of spending all of it quickly. It will leave the victim penniless when he needs to buy medical equipment or undergo another treatment.
  • It provides continuous financial assistance, which can help the victim pay for his immediate needs and expenses, like shelter, food, medical bills, and rehabilitation costs.
  • In many states, annuity is protected and governed by insurance laws, which give the assurance that the duties of insurers who were bankrupted will be covered.
  • Funds acquired from it may be used to pay for sudden advances or developments in the field of medicine

Although a structured settlement can be extremely helpful to car accident victims, some still see it as a burden because they are only receiving periodic payments from it. These people feel that this arrangement prohibits them from investing a large amount of money, which can enable them to receive higher returns.

In order for victims to avoid facing this problem, they should first consult a personal injury attorney before agreeing to a structured settlement. This expert will help them understand the different advantages and disadvantages of this set-up and advise them if they should agree to it.
